We are currently witnessing a genuine economic shift rather than just predicting a speculative future, according to CEO Dr. @bengoertzel. He points out that artificial intelligence is evolving beyond elementary assignments to automate sophisticated cognitive endeavors that demand creative synthesis, analysis, and pattern recognition. Although high-level AI might eventually minimize the necessity for routine labor, Dr. @bengoertzel warns that this transition carries substantial risks if managed poorly. Without the implementation of decentralized systems, comprehensive social protections, and broad access to AI tools, there is a real danger of exacerbating economic inequality and displacing mid-career professionals.

To develop human-level AGI systems, we need a cognitive modeling approach that prioritizes functional similarities with human cognition over merely structural ones. We have realized this through our Economic Attention Networks (ECAN), which serve as the attention-allocation and resource-regulation subsystem of the Hyperon architecture, originally implemented and tested within the OpenCog AGI framework. Inside ECAN, working memory—as implemented in the PRIMUS cognitive architecture—is stored in the form of Atoms that maintain sufficiently high Short-Term Importance (STI) values. A novel enhancement to ECAN within Hyperon reframes this attention allocation as incompressible fluid dynamics with optimal control semantics. Instead of treating attention as something that diffuses randomly through the knowledge graph, this approach models it as a conserved fluid, where the flow is optimally steered toward goal-relevant regions.

How can a human-level AGI system self-improve while staying aligned with human values and maintaining its core objectives? Creating a capable AGI represents both a significant milestone in long-term AI research and a starting point for future development. A key aspect of this challenge is constructing a system that can improve itself without compromising its original purpose or values. Although this idea may initially appear ambitious or speculative, it is a practical necessity. To be truly valuable, an AGI will need the ability to upgrade its capabilities, refine its algorithms, and scale its cognitive processing. Unlike traditional software systems, which depend on external developers for updates, a genuine AGI system must execute self-modifications that protect its intended properties. Initially, such modifications should strictly maintain alignment with specified objectives, with any deviations occurring only after careful oversight and reflective evaluation. This necessitates three interconnected capabilities: 1. Goal preservation: Mechanisms to represent and uphold core objectives so they remain intact throughout system upgrades. 2. Compositional safety: Shared principles that ensure modules continue to interact predictably and reliably as they evolve. 3. Controlled modification: A procedure for self-improvement that includes validation, testing, and rollback measures.
